Major Types of Wholesale Grains
1. Wheat
The world’s most important cereal grain, wheat is used for:
- Flour and bread production
- Pasta and noodle manufacturing
- Animal feed
- Industrial applications (starch, ethanol)
Varieties: Hard Red Winter, Soft White, Durum, Spring Wheat
2. Rice
A staple for over half the world’s population:
- Long Grain (Basmati, Jasmine) — Premium varieties for retail and hospitality
- Medium & Short Grain — Used in sushi, risotto, and desserts
- Parboiled Rice — Popular in African and South American markets
- Broken Rice — Economical option for food processing and animal feed
3. Corn (Maize)
One of the most versatile grains:
- Animal feed production
- Cornmeal, corn flour, and corn starch
- Ethanol and biofuel production
- Sweeteners (high-fructose corn syrup)
4. Barley
Used in:
- Brewing and malting industries
- Animal feed
- Health food products (barley flour, barley water)
5. Oats
A health food staple:
- Oatmeal and breakfast cereal production
- Baking and snack manufacturing
- Animal feed
6. Millet & Sorghum
Gaining popularity as gluten-free alternatives:
- Traditional food markets in Africa and Asia
- Health food and gluten-free product lines
- Animal feed and brewing
7. Quinoa
A superfood grain commanding premium prices:
- Health food brands and organic retailers
- Exported primarily from South America

The Global Grain Market: Insights & Trends
- Production leaders: USA, China, India, Brazil, Russia, and Ukraine dominate grain production.
- Climate change is increasingly affecting grain yields and prices.
- Trade policies (tariffs, export bans) can create supply disruptions making reliable suppliers essential.
- Organic and specialty grains (quinoa, millet, ancient grains) are growing in demand.
- Feed grain demand continues to rise with the expansion of the global livestock industry.
How to Evaluate a Wholesale Grain Supplier
| Criteria | What to Look For |
|---|---|
| Quality Standards | SGS inspection, ISO certification, grain grading reports |
| Logistics | Ability to ship via bulk vessels, containers, or trucks |
| Pricing | Transparent FOB/CIF pricing with no hidden fees |
| Documentation | Phytosanitary certificates, fumigation certificates, COA |
| Track Record | Years in the industry, client testimonials, export history |
| Communication | Responsive, multilingual support for international buyers |
